Flint Hills Wellness Coalition

Envelope Link Contact: Debbie Nuss About the Coalition: The Flint Hills Wellness Coalition works cooperatively with citizens and groups throughout the City of Manhattan and Riley County to develop community norms that support healthy behaviors and environments. Our mission is to create a healthy, equitable community for our residents through policy, system, environmental, and personal change. Our work is focused on the social determinants of health and our position statements are developed through a Health in All Policies (HiAP) framework. Stay Strong Live Long Wilson County

Envelope Contact: Betti Jo Walters About the Coalition: Stay Strong – Live Long – Wilson County is a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ization dedicated to advocating for healthy lifestyle choices and policies across Wilson County, Kansas. We value collaboration and inclusivity and are dedicated to our employees’ growth and well-being. As a recipient of the Pathways to a Healthy Kansas grant from Blue Cross Blue Shield of Kansas (BCBSKS), we are committed to implementing community-focused initiatives that promote active living, healthy eating, behavioral health, and commercial tobacco prevention. Our mission is to make Wilson County a thriving, healthy place to live and raise a family.
